VXR-9000 FM REPEATER OPERATING MANUAL
SCAN
Press (or Press and hold in for one second) the PF key
assigned to “Scan” to start scanning. To stop scanning,
press (or Press and hold in for one second) this key again.
The scanning feature is used to monitor multiple chan-
nels programmed into the repeater.
This function is only activated on the “Base Transceiver
mode.
SQUELCH
Press (or Press and hold in for one second) the PF key
assigned to “Squelch” to override the Squelch action
(CTCSS, DCS, and Noise Squelch), so as to hear any sig-
nal present on the operating channel.
TEST TONE
Press (or Press and hold in for one second) the PF key
assigned to “Test Tone” to generate the Test Tone Sig-
nal, as programmed by your VERTEX STANDARD
dealer.
Press (or Press and hold in for one second) this key again
to stop the generation of the Test Tone. This is a toggle
function.
Press (or Press and hold in for one second) this key while
press and holding the PTT switch to transmit the Test
Tone Signal, as programmed by your VERTEX STAN-
DARD dealer.
TEST TONE M
This function provides momentary generation of the
above-referenced Test Tone signal, so long as the PF key
assigned to “Test Tone M” is pressed and held in.
Press this key while press and holding the PTT switch
to transmit the Test Tone Signal, as programmed by your
VERTEX STANDARD dealer.
TOT
Press (or press and hold in one second) the PF key as-
signed to “TOT” to turn the Time-Out Timer feature
“On” or “Off” (toggle).
When the TOT feature is set to “On,” the repeater will
return to the “Receive” mode automatically after a pre-
set time of continuous transmission (determined via
programming by your VERTEX STANDARD dealer).
TRANSMIT
Press (or Press and hold in for one second) the PF key
assigned to “Transmit” to enable (“On”) or disable
(“Off”) the transmission of the VXR-9000.
TX POWER MID
Press (or Press and hold in one second) the PF key as-
signed to “TX Power Mid”to set the transmitter power
to the “Mid” level.
Press (or press and hold in one second) this key again to
return to the “Original” power level (determined via
programming by your VERTEX STANDARD dealer).
This function is ignored on the channel which is pro-
grammed to the transmitter power to the “Mid” or
“Low” level by your VERTEX STANDARD dealer.
TX POWER LOW
Press (or Press and hold in one second) the PF key as-
signed to “TX Power Low”to set the transmitter power
to the “Low” level.
Press (or press and hold in one second) this key again to
return to “Original” power level (determined via pro-
gramming by your VERTEX STANDARD dealer).
This function is ignored on the channel which is pro-
grammed to the transmitter power to the “Low” level
by your VERTEX STANDARD dealer.
